Analysis
Guinea recorded 28.1% for proportion of adults (15 years and older) out of labor force with an in 2024. That is the highest value across all 5 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 64.2% on the previous year and up 964.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, proportion of adults (15 years and older) out of labor force with an in Guinea peaked at 28.1% in 2024 and was at its lowest, 1.7%, in 2011.
That places Guinea 100th out of 113 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.
Proportion of adults (15 years and older) out of labor force with an in Guinea,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2011 | 1.7% | — |
| 2014 | 2.6% | +52.2% |
| 2017 | 15.1% | +471.4% |
| 2021 | 17.1% | +13.5% |
| 2024 | 28.1% | +64.2% |
